Taking the plunge

The Altus Traffic management team are used to managing strategy, people and relationships that keep traffic moving safely on the ground, but this time 3 of them took things to new heights… literally. Sarah, Britt and Claire swapped the boardroom for the ropes and took the plunge off a 113m building for a great cause.

Backed by the Impact Fund, Altus Traffic’s charity initiative, the team stepped well outside their comfort zones to help raise funds for Puddle Jumpers, a NFP charity responding to the social development needs of society's most vulnerable children and young people.

The team raised $4,712 (and a few heart rates along the way). Proof that sometimes the best way to make an impact is to take a leap together.
